In the late 1950s, as the world grappled with the implications of genetic engineering, "Pastoral Affair" by Charles A. Stearns emerges as a thought-provoking science fiction novella. Set on a remote island, the narrative delves into the complexities of ambition and morality through the lens of Colonel Glinka's relentless pursuit of Dr. Stefanik, a once-renowned geneticist who has chosen a life of tranquility over his controversial work. This gripping tale examines the ethical dilemmas of scientific progress and the allure of a simpler existence, inviting readers to ponder the consequences of human innovation.
